Step by step instruction
1. Choose a subject to explore in more detail.
2. Search online for information you can use. 
3. Scan the texts for facts or tips you would like to share with your colleagues.
4. Write a handout summarising the most important facts and tips for your colleagues

Goal
You are going to read up on a recent development in your field of work. You will write down the most important information so that you can share that information with your colleagues in a 300 word handout.

Step 2, find information
  • Search online for information on your topic that you can use.
  • Look for three useful sources.
  • Scan the texts for useful tips and information.
  • Take notes about these tips and information in a word document.

Slide 8 - Diapositive

Step 3, write a handout
  • Summarise the tips and information you found.
  • Turn it into a cohesive text (introduction, body, conclusion)  about the topic.
  • About 350 words.
